JONES NAMED EWL WRESTLER OF THE WEEK

MORGANTOWN, W.Va. (January 20, 2003) – West Virginia University wrestler Greg Jones has been named the Eastern Wrestling League (EWL) wrestler of the week for his efforts at the Cliff Keen/NWCA National Duals this past weekend.

Jones, a sophomore from Slickville, Pa., contributed two victories in West Virginia's losses to No.12 Oklahoma and No.3 Minnesota. The reigning NCAA champion defeated fifth-ranked Robbie Waller of Oklahoma, 6-5, becoming the fastest West Virginia wrestler to 50 career victories. He also added another win over 11th-ranked Josh McLay of Minnesota, 3-2, in WVU's other match of the day.

Jones, now 17-0 on the year and the top-ranked wrestler at 174 pounds, will participate in the NWCA All-Star Classic on February 3, at the University of Delaware. There, Jones will take on second-ranked Chris Pendleton of Oklahoma State.
